Lady GaGa was stunned when she discovered Madonna had covered her hit song Born This Way on tour after critics noted the similarities between the tune and the veteran pop star's track Express Yourself.
The eccentric 27 year old came under fire in 2011, when so-called music experts insisted her number one single sounded just like the Queen of Pop's 1989 hit.
Then, during a show on her Mdna tour in Israel in 2012, Madonna added stirred up the story by covering Born This Way onstage without commenting on whether the impromptu performance was a tribute to Gaga or a jab at her.
The Paparazzi hitmaker still isn't clear what Madonna's intention was - and she tells Britain's Attitude magazine that she doesn't really care.
Gaga admits, "I have to be really honest, I was completely kind of floored that Madonna was singing my song on her stage! I mean, Madonna's... she's Madonna. I looked up to her for a long time. I'm not quite sure what her intention was - to do that in the show, but I don't really care.
"All it meant to me was that Madonna Ciccone was singing my song on her stage... and, as a punk rocker from New York, I've basically been hoping that I would become so good that one day I would p**s off Madonna!"
